Filling in gaps of a table with nested loops

I have a table whose key is an ID and a Process Date
The process Date can be any month between and including 01/01/2010 and 05/01/2010
Every ID should consist of five rows or Months between and including 01/01/2010 and 05/01/2010
The problem is there are gaps in the table's process dates.   In this example were missing
a row for ID A that has a Process Date or 03/01/2010 and X is missing a row with a
Process Date of 02/01/2010.    How do I programmatically fill in these gaps?  I would
assume I could do it with a nested loop but... I'm new to QlikView and I can't figure
out the code.   Any help with this would be greatly appreciated.


ID Process Date
A   01/01/2010
A   02/01/2010

A   04/01/2010
A   05/01/2010
...

X   01/01/2010

X   03/01/2010
X   04/01/2010
X   05/01/2010
